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about mortgage lending in Monticello, MN

What are the current mortgage rates like for homes in Monticello, MN?

Mortgage rates in Monticello are generally competitive with national averages but can vary based on the specific lender and your financial profile. Local credit unions like Topline Financial Credit Union often offer attractive rates for Wright County residents. It's wise to compare offers from both local and national lenders to secure the best rate for your Monticello home purchase.

Are there any first-time homebuyer programs specific to Monticello?

While there aren't programs exclusive to Monticello, Minnesota's statewide programs like Start Up and Step Up are widely accessible here. These programs offer competitive interest rates and down payment assistance, which is particularly valuable given Monticello's growing housing market. Many local lenders are well-versed in these programs and can help you navigate the application process.

How does Monticello's property tax structure affect my mortgage payments?

Monticello's property tax rates are slightly above the Minnesota state average, which will impact your monthly mortgage escrow payments. Wright County's current effective tax rate is approximately 1.1-1.3% of home value. Your lender will factor these taxes into your monthly payment calculation, so it's important to budget accordingly when purchasing in Monticello.

What special considerations should I know about getting a mortgage for a home near the Monticello Nuclear Generating Plant?

Some lenders may require additional inspections or have specific requirements for properties in proximity to the nuclear plant. While this doesn't typically affect loan approval, it's important to discuss location-specific concerns with your lender early in the process. Most local mortgage professionals are familiar with these considerations and can guide you appropriately.

Are USDA loans available in Monticello given its semi-rural location?

Yes, most of Monticello qualifies for USDA rural development loans, which offer 100% financing with no down payment required. This can be particularly advantageous for homebuyers looking at properties on the outskirts of town or in surrounding rural areas of Wright County. Check the USDA eligibility map for specific property qualifications in the Monticello area.

Finding the Right Refinance Partner in Monticello, MN

If you're a homeowner in Monticello, you've likely seen the value of your property grow in recent years. Our thriving community, with its blend of small-town charm and easy access to the Twin Cities, makes it a desirable place to live. Whether you bought your home during a different interest rate environment or are looking to tap into your equity for renovations, finding reputable refinance companies near you is a smart financial move. But in a local market like ours, it pays to think hyper-locally, not just nationally.

The Monticello housing market has unique characteristics that a local or regional lender will understand better than an online-only entity. They know about the steady demand in neighborhoods near the Mississippi River, the growth around the power plant and industrial areas, and the appeal of our excellent school district. This local insight can be invaluable. A lender familiar with Wright County property valuations can often streamline the appraisal process and provide more accurate initial assessments. They understand the seasonal factors at play, like how a home shows in the summer versus a snowy Minnesota winter, which can subtly influence valuation.

When searching for "refinance companies near me," start by looking at Minnesota-based credit unions and community banks. Institutions like Trustone Financial or Central Minnesota Credit Union have deep roots here. Their loan officers live in the area, and they often have more flexibility with underwriting for unique properties you might find in Monticello's older, established neighborhoods. Don't overlook local mortgage brokers, either. They can shop your loan across multiple lenders to find you the best rate, while still providing that face-to-face service.

Minnesota also offers some special programs that a knowledgeable local lender can guide you through. For example, the Minnesota Housing Finance Agency (MHFA) offers refinance options for existing homeowners, including their "Step Up" refinance which can help you get out of an FHA loan and remove mortgage insurance. A local expert will know if you qualify for any energy-efficient "green" refinance incentives, which could be perfect if you're refinancing to upgrade your windows or HVAC to handle our cold winters.

Your actionable advice is this: Make a shortlist of three potential lenders—a local credit union, a community bank, and perhaps a broker. Ask each one specific questions: "How many refinances have you done in Wright County this year?" "Can you explain how the current Monticello market trends might affect my loan-to-value ratio?" "Are you familiar with MHFA's programs?" Their answers will quickly separate the truly local experts from those just taking applications.

Ultimately, refinancing in Monticello is about more than just a rate quote. It's about partnering with a professional who understands your home's value in the context of our community. By choosing a lender who knows Main Street as well as they know mortgage-backed securities, you secure not just a better loan, but a smoother, more informed process from start to finish.
